7. Responsible Gaming Tools
Player protection and harm prevention are paramount. We examine:
- Deposit Limits – daily, weekly, and monthly spending caps
- Self-Exclusion Options – ability to voluntarily exclude from the casino
- Cooling-Off Periods – temporary account suspensions
- Reality Checks – session time reminders
- Loss Limits – restrictions on losses over set periods
- Educational Resources – links to gambling addiction support organisations
Casinos demonstrating strong responsible gaming commitments receive higher ratings. We flag those lacking adequate player protection measures.
